Position Overview
We currently have an opportunity for a Senior Civil Engineer/ Project Manager to join our Southern WI/ Northern IL Civil/Environmental Team. This position will be responsible for overseeing water and wastewater infrastructure projects from inception to completion, maintaining strong client relationships, providing technical leadership for the company, fostering technical growth of staff, and securing funding assistance for projects. You will lead project management efforts while ensuring the successful delivery of high-quality engineering solutions. The ideal candidate will possess strong project management, technical leadership, client engagement, communication, and funding acquisition skills within the water and wastewater sector.
